We are seeking a skilled Orthopedic Assistant / Orthopedic Technician to support orthopedic physicians and physician assistants in delivering high-quality patient care. The ideal candidate will assist with clinical procedures, patient intake, casting and splinting, and documentation while ensuring efficient patient flow within the clinic. This role requires strong communication skills, attention to detail, and the ability to work collaboratively in a fast-paced orthopedic environment.
Assist orthopedic physicians and physician assistants with patient care, including casting, splinting, and management of orthopedic devices such as braces and external fixators.
Support patient intake, rooming, charting, and documentation in the electronic medical record system.
Prepare exam rooms and treatment areas by ensuring they are organized, clean, and fully stocked .
Anticipate physician needs during procedures and ensure appropriate supplies and equipment are prepared in advance .
Apply orthopedic devices to patients ranging from infants to geriatric populations .
Remove sutures or staples, change dressings, and assist with patient follow-up care within scope of practice.
Obtain patient histories and assist physicians with clinical preparation.
Manage patient flow to ensure timely and efficient clinic operations.
Respond to patient phone messages and return calls within the same business day.
Document nursing notes, medication refill requests, and relevant patient updates in medical charts.
Assist with surgery documentation including orders, consents, and chart preparation .
Scan patient records and maintain accurate documentation.
Process Durable Medical Equipment (DME) applications when needed.
